dtc generates the following warning when building the LAN966x devicetree
overlay (lan966x_pci.dtso):
Warning (interrupts_property): /fragment@0/__overlay__/pci-ep-bus@0/oic@e00c0120: Missing interrupt-parent
The oic interrupt parent is the PCI device itself. The PCI device node
is the node on which the dtbo will be applied and this node already has
properties needed.
In order to remove the warning, add the missing properties in the
overlay fragment node. Properties in this node will not be added when
the overlay is applied (which is what we expect) but makes dtc happy.

devm_ioremap_resource()
Use platform_get_resource() to fetch the memory resource instead of
acpi_walk_resources() and devm_ioremap_resource() for mapping the
resources.
PS: We cannot use resource_size() here because it adds an extra byte to
round off the size. In the case of PMF ResourceTemplate(), this rounding
is already handled within the _CRS. Using resource_size() would increase
the resource size by 1, causing a mismatch with the length field and
leading to issues. Therefore, simply use end-start of the ACPI resource to
obtain the actual length.

As suggested by Marc and Lorenzo, first we need to check whether the
platform_timer entry pointer is within gtdt bounds (< gtdt_end) before
de-referencing what it points at to detect the length of the platform
timer struct and then check that the length of current platform_timer
struct is also valid, i.e. the length is not zero and within gtdt_end.
Now next_platform_timer() only checks against gtdt_end for the entry of
subsequent platform timer without checking the length of it and will
not report error if the check failed and the existing check in function
acpi_gtdt_init() is also not enough.
Modify the for_each_platform_timer() iterator and use it combined with
a dedicated check function platform_timer_valid() to do the check
against table length (gtdt_end) for each element of platform timer
array in function acpi_gtdt_init(), making sure that both their entry
and length actually fit in the table.

The IT6505 bridge chip has a active low reset line. Since it is a
"reset" and not an "enable" line, the GPIO should be asserted to
put it in reset and deasserted to bring it out of reset during
the power on sequence.
The polarity was inverted when the driver was first introduced, likely
because the device family that was targeted had an inverting level
shifter on the reset line.
The MT8186 Corsola devices already have the IT6505 in their device tree,
but the whole display pipeline is actually disabled and won't be enabled
until some remaining issues are sorted out. The other known user is
the MT8183 Kukui / Jacuzzi family; their device trees currently do not
have the IT6505 included.
Fix the polarity in the driver while there are no actual users.

According to Section 2.2 of the PCI Express Card Electromechanical
Specification (Revision 5.1), in order to ensure that the power and the
reference clock are stable, PERST# has to be deasserted after a delay of
100 milliseconds (TPVPERL).
Currently, it is being assumed that the power is already stable, which
is not necessarily true.
Hence, change the delay to PCIE_T_PVPERL_MS to guarantee that power and
reference clock are stable.

Implement the device API for ufile_hw_cleanup operation, which
iterates over the ufile uobjects lists, and attempts to destroy
DevX QPs, by issuing up to 8 commands in parallel.
This function is responsible only for cleaning the FW resources of the
QP, and doesn't necessarily cleanup all of its resources.
Hence the normal serialized cleanup flow is still executed after it
in __uverbs_cleanup_ufile() to cleanup the remaining resources and
handle the cleanup of SW objects.
In order to avoid double cleanup for the FW resources, new DevX flag
was added DEVX_OBJ_FLAGS_HW_FREED, which marks the object's FW resources
as already freed.
Since QP destruction is the most time-consuming operation in FW,
parallelizing it reduces the cleanup time of applications that use
DevX QPs.

Fix a race condition when creating a lag bond in active backup
mode where after the bond creation the backup slave was
attached to the IB device, instead of the active slave.
This caused stale entries in the GID table, as the gid updating
mechanism relies on ib_device_get_netdev(), which would return
the backup slave.
Send an MLX5_DRIVER_EVENT_ACTIVE_BACKUP_LAG_CHANGE_LOWERSTATE
event when activating the lag, additionally to when modifying
the lag. This ensures that eventually the active netdevice is
stored in the bond IB device.
When handling this event remove the GIDs of the previously
attached netdevice in this port and rescan the GIDs of the
newly attached netdevice.
This ensures that eventually the active slave netdevice is
correctly stored in the IB device port. While there might be
a brief moment where the backup slave GIDs appear in the GID
table, it will eventually stabilize with the correct GIDs
(of the bond and the active slave).

Support QP with out-of-order (OOO) capabilities enabled.
This allows WRs on the receiver side of the QP to be consumed OOO,
permitting the sender side to transmit messages without guaranteeing
arrival order on the receiver side.
When enabled, the completion ordering of WRs remains in-order,
regardless of the Receive WRs consumption order.
RDMA Read and RDMA Atomic operations on the responder side continue to
be executed in-order, while the ordering of data placement for RDMA
Write and Send operations is not guaranteed.
Atomic operations larger than 8 bytes are currently not supported.
Therefore, when this feature is enabled, the created QP restricts its
atomic support to 8 bytes at most.
In addition, when querying the device, a new flag is returned in
response to indicate that the Kernel supports OOO QP.

NXP ESDHC supports setting data timeout using uSDHCx_SYS_CTRL register
DTOCV bits (bits 16-19).
Currently the driver accesses those bits by 32-bit write using
SDHCI_TIMEOUT_CONTROL (0x2E) defined in drivers/mmc/host/sdhci.h.
This is offset by two bytes relative to uSDHCx_SYS_CTRL (0x2C).
The driver also defines ESDHC_SYS_CTRL_DTOCV_MASK as first 4 bits, which
is correct relative to SDHCI_TIMEOUT_CONTROL but not relative to
uSDHCx_SYS_CTRL. The definition carrying control register in its name is
therefore inconsistent.
Update the bitmask definition for bits 16-19 to be correct relative to
control register base.
Update the esdhc_set_timeout function to set timeout value at control
register base, not timeout offset.
This solves a purely cosmetic problem.

NXP ESDHC supports control of native emmc reset signal when pinmux is
set accordingly, using uSDHCx_SYS_CTRL register IPP_RST_N bit.
Documentation is available in NXP i.MX6Q Reference Manual.
Implement the hw_reset function in sdhci_ops asserting reset for at
least 1us and waiting at least 200us after deassertion.
Lower bounds are based on:
JEDEC Standard No. 84-B51, 6.15.10 H/W Reset Operation, page 159.
Upper bounds are chosen allowing flexibility to the scheduler.
Tested on SolidRun i.MX8DXL SoM with a scope, and confirmed that eMMC is
still accessible after boot:
- eMMC extcsd has RST_N_FUNCTION=0x01
- sdhc node has cap-mmc-hw-reset
- pinmux set for EMMC0_RESET_B
- Linux v5.15

*-objs suffix is reserved rather for (user-space) host programs while
usually *-y suffix is used for kernel drivers (although *-objs works
for that purpose for now).
Let's correct the old usages of *-objs in Makefiles.

Loading the amd_pmc module as:
amd_pmc enable_stb=1
...can result in the following messages in the kernel ring buffer:
amd_pmc AMDI0009:00: SMU cmd failed. err: 0xff
ioremap on RAM at 0x0000000000000000 - 0x0000000000ffffff
WARNING: CPU: 10 PID: 2151 at arch/x86/mm/ioremap.c:217 __ioremap_caller+0x2cd/0x340
Further debugging reveals that this occurs when the requests for
S2D_PHYS_ADDR_LOW and S2D_PHYS_ADDR_HIGH return a value of 0,
indicating that the STB is inaccessible. To prevent the ioremap
warning and provide clarity to the user, handle the invalid address
and display an error message.

The i.MX95 ENETC has been upgraded to revision 4.1, which is different
from the LS1028A ENETC (revision 1.0) except for the SI part. Therefore,
the fsl-enetc driver is incompatible with i.MX95 ENETC PF. So add new
nxp-enetc4 driver to support i.MX95 ENETC PF, and this driver will be
used to support the ENETC PF with major revision 4 for other SoCs in the
future.
Currently, the nxp-enetc4 driver only supports basic transmission feature
for i.MX95 ENETC PF, the more basic and advanced features will be added
in the subsequent patches. In addition, PCS support has not been added
yet, so 10G ENETC (ENETC instance 2) is not supported now.

There is a situation where num_tx_rings cannot be divided by bdr_int_num.
For example, num_tx_rings is 8 and bdr_int_num is 3. According to the
previous logic, this results in two tx_bdr corresponding memories not
being allocated, so when sending packets to tx ring 6 or 7, wild pointers
will be accessed. Of course, this issue doesn't exist on LS1028A, because
its num_tx_rings is 8, and bdr_int_num is either 1 or 2. However, there
is a risk for the upcoming i.MX95. Therefore, it is necessary to ensure
that each tx_bdr can be allocated to the corresponding memory.

The netc-blk-ctrl driver is used to configure Integrated Endpoint
Register Block (IERB) and Privileged Register Block (PRB) of NETC.
For i.MX platforms, it is also used to configure the NETCMIX block.
The IERB contains registers that are used for pre-boot initialization,
debug, and non-customer configuration. The PRB controls global reset
and global error handling for NETC. The NETCMIX block is mainly used
to set MII protocol and PCS protocol of the links, it also contains
settings for some other functions.
Note the IERB configuration registers can only be written after being
unlocked by PRB, otherwise, all write operations are inhibited. A warm
reset is performed when the IERB is unlocked, and it results in an FLR
to all NETC devices. Therefore, all NETC device drivers must be probed
or initialized after the warm reset is finished.
